/* CSS Document */
html,body{
margin:0px; 
padding:0px;
font-size:12px;
text-align:center;
}
a{color:#000000; text-decoration:none;}
a:hover{color:#FF0000; text-decoration:underline; }
#daohan a{font-family:"宋体"; font-size:12px; font-weight:bold; color:#FFFFFF; text-align:right;text-decoration:none;}
#daohan a:hover{color:#FF8202; text-decoration:underline; }
#top a{font-family:"宋体"; font-size:12px; color:#666666;}
#top a:hover{color:#F97F1E; text-decoration:underline; }
img{border:0px;}
.banner{background:url(../img/banner_bg.gif) repeat-x;}
.logo{width:212px; float:left;}
.top1{width:724px; float:left;}
.mail_top{float:left;width:724px; height:42px; padding:25px 0px 9px 6px; font-size:12px;}
.mail_login{float:left; width:398px; padding-top:4px;}
.faverite{float:left; width:302px; height:28px; background:url(../img/top_r_bg.gif) repeat-y right; text-align:right; padding:8px 0px 0px 0px;}
.daohan{ float:left;width:712px; height:32px; background:url(../img/daohan_bg.gif) no-repeat; padding:7px 0px 0px 0px;}
.user_login{float:left; width:924px; height:32px; padding:5px 0px 0px 14px; background:url(../img/login_bg.gif) repeat-x;font-size:12px;}
.top_menu{float:left; width:924px; height:35px; padding:7px 0px 0px 0px; background:url(../img/menu_bg.gif) repeat-x;}
.left_list{padding:5px 0px 0px 40px;}
.left_list1{float:left; width:210px;height:19px; padding:8px 0px 0px 10px;}
.top_news1{float:left; width:400px; padding:6px 0px 0px 0px;}
.top_news2{float:left; width:386px; padding:4px 0px 0px 0px;}
.top_news3{float:left; width:114px; height:78px; background:url(../img/tu_bg.gif) no-repeat; padding:5px 0px 0px 4px;}
.top_news_title{float:left; width:264px; height:78px; padding:5px 0px 0px 12px; text-align:left;}
.top_news_list{float:left; width:400px; padding:6px 0px 0px 0px;}
.search{float:left; width:410px; height:59px; padding:10px 0px 0px 6px; background:url(../img/search_bg.gif) no-repeat;}
.pic_list{background:url(../img/tu_bg1.gif) no-repeat;width:135px; height:106px; margin:8px 0px 0px 20px; padding:1px 0px 0px 1px;}
.news_list1{float:left; width:410px; padding:10px 0px 0px 0px;border-bottom:#666666 dashed 1px;}
.news_list2{float:left; width:410px; padding:2px 0px 0px 0px;border-bottom:#666666 dashed 1px; }
.news_list_title{height:35px; background:url(../img/menu_bg2.gif) repeat-x bottom;margin-bottom:20px;}
.news_list_it{float:left; width:205px; padding:0px 0px 2px 12px;}
.right_list1{float:left;width:282px;background-color:#F4F4F4; padding:8px 3px 0px 3px;}
.right_list2{float:left;width:276px; height:27px;background-color:#ffffff; padding:7px 0px 0px 5px;}
.right_news_list{width:272px; float:right;padding:10px 0px 0px 5px;}
.right_top{padding:5px 10px 0px 20px;float:left; width:282px;background-color:F4F4F4;padding:5px 10px 0px 20px; border-bottom:#000000 1px solid; line-height:120%;}
.contect1{float:left; width:649px; height:500px; padding:0px 0px 0px 12px;}
.contect2{float:left; width:210px;padding:6px 0px 0px 0px;}
.contect3{
	float:left;
	width:210px;
	height:515px;
	border:#DBDBDB solid 1px;
	background-color:#F6F6F6;
}
.menu_jkxt{background:url(../img/menu_bg1.gif) repeat-y; height:19px; margin:13px 0px 0px 2px; padding:5px 0px 0px 10px;}
.main_div{
width:948px;
margin:0px auto;
padding:0px 0px 0px 12px;
}
.down{margin:10px 0px 0px 0px; padding:1px 0px 0px 0px; border:#999999 1px solid;}
.down1{background:url(img/menu_bg5.gif) repeat-x top; height:27px; padding:5px 0px 0px 0px;}
.menu4_i{float:left; width:630px; height:41px; padding-top:15px;background:url(../img/menu_bg4.gif) repeat-x;}
.menu4_o{float:left; width:630px; height:41px; padding:0px 7px 0px 12px;}
table{ margin:0px;}

.font_normal{font:"宋体"; font-size:12px;}
.font2{font-family:"宋体"; font-size:13px; color:#F97F1E; font-weight:bold;}
.font3{font-family:"宋体"; font-size:13px; color:#000000; font-weight:bold;}
.font4{font-family:"宋体"; font-size:12px; color:#404040; font-weight:bold;}
.font5{font-family:"宋体"; font-size:12px; line-height:20px;}
.font6{font-family:"宋体"; font-size:13px; line-height:18px;}
.font_list{font-family:"宋体"; font-size:12px; line-height:18px;}
.font_menu{font-family:"宋体"; font-size:12px; font-weight:bold;}
.font_daohan{ font-family:"宋体"; font-size:12px; font-weight:bold; color:#FFFFFF; text-align:right;}

.inputstyle1{ width:84px; height:18px;}
.inputstyle2{ width:98px; height:18px;}
.inputstyle3{ width:119px; height:19px;}
.login_button{background:url(../img/login.gif) no-repeat; border:0px; width:64px; height:19px;}
.reg_button{background:url(../img/reg.gif) no-repeat; border:0px; width:64px; height:19px;}
.left_bg{background:url(../img/left_bg.gif) repeat-y;}
.right_bg{background:url(../img/right_bg.gif) repeat-y;}

.bottom1{width:948px; height:32px; background:url(../img/bottom_menu.gif) repeat-x; padding:11px 0px 0px 17px; margin:10px 0px 2px 0px; font-size:12px;}
.bottom2{width:948px; height:98px; background:url(../img/bottom_bg.gif) repeat-x;font-size:12px; line-height:16px; padding:0px 0px 0px 17px;}

/*内页*/
.search_left{float:left;background:url(../img/search_bg1.gif) no-repeat;width:210px; height:101px;margin-top:10px; padding:8px 0px 0px 8px;}
.font_normal_detail{font:"宋体"; font-size:12px; line-height:24px;}
#fa_list td{border-bottom:#999999 dashed 1px;}


div#MainPromotionBanner{
	width:270px;
	height:181px;
	background:#feb900;
}
#MainPromotionBanner #SlidePlayer {
	position:relative;
	margin: 0 auto;
}
#MainPromotionBanner .Slides{
	padding: 0;
	margin: 0;
	list-style: none;
	height: 181px;
	overflow: hidden;
}
#MainPromotionBanner .Slides li {
	float: left;
	width: 270px;
	height: 181px;
}

#MainPromotionBanner .Slides img{
	border:0;
	display: block;
	width: 270px;
	height: 181px;	
}

#MainPromotionBanner .SlideTriggers{
	margin: 0;
	padding: 0;
	list-style: none; 
	position: absolute; 
	top: 155px; 
	right: 0px;
	z-index: 10;
	height: 25px;	
}
#MainPromotionBanner .SlideTriggers li{
	float: left;
	display: inline;
	color: #fff;
	text-align: center;
	line-height:16px;
	width: 16px;
	height: 16px;
	font-family: Arial;
	font-size: .9em;
	cursor: pointer;
	overflow: hidden; 
	margin:3px 6px;
	background: url(../img/slide_trigger.gif) no-repeat center center;
}
#MainPromotionBanner .SlideTriggers li.Current{ 
	color:#000000; 
	background: url(../img/slide_trigger_c.gif) no-repeat center center;
	border:0; 
	font-weight:bold;
	font-size: 1.4em;
	line-height: 21px;
	height: 21px;
	width: 21px;
	margin:0 6px; 
}
